Nonprofit Theaters More Optimistic on Finances, Survey Finds

December 10, 2012, 8:51 am

More nonprofit stage groups believe their fiscal fortunes are stable or looking up, the Los Angeles Times reports, citing a new study by a national theater organization.

Theatre Communications Group polled 206 stage entities, divided among small, mid-size, and large organizations, with large majorities reporting better-than-expected donor and ticket revenue. Forty percent of respondents said they considered themselves to be “on the upswing”—up from 36 percent last year—and about half expected to increase their budgets in the next fiscal year.
